The Rise of Errol Flynn: Hollywood’s Swashbuckling Icon

Before delving into the Cuban nights, it’s crucial to understand the man at the center of this story. Errol Flynn, born in 1909 in Tasmania, Australia, became one of the most celebrated actors of the 1930s and 1940s. With films like Captain Blood and The Adventures of Robin Hood, Flynn was the epitome of charm, daring, and flamboyance.

Yet Flynn’s life off-screen was equally legendary. Known for lavish parties, romantic exploits, and a love for adventure, he frequently sought escapes from the rigid studio life. Cuba, with its intoxicating blend of nightlife, music, and the legendary Bacardi Club, became one of his favorite retreats.

The Bacardi Club Cuba: Havana’s Glittering Nightlife

The Bacardi Club in Cuba was not just a bar—it was a symbol of an era. Established by the Bacardi family, famous for their rum empire, the club offered an exclusive haven for celebrities, socialites, and international travelers.

Havana in the 1940s was the Las Vegas of the Caribbean. The city pulsed with jazz, mambo, and rum-soaked nights. Within this vibrant scene, the Bacardi Club provided a sophisticated yet energetic atmosphere. Crystal chandeliers, polished wooden bars, and the unmistakable aroma of Bacardi rum created a backdrop where Hollywood stars could mingle freely.

Errol Flynn Bacardi Club Cuba became legendary because Flynn embodied the club’s spirit—wild, magnetic, and unforgettable. Photographs and anecdotes from the era describe Flynn dancing, drinking Bacardi rum, and charming local performers and fellow celebrities alike.

Errol Flynn’s Cuban Escapades: More Than Just Movies

Flynn’s visits to the Bacardi Club were more than casual nightlife outings. He forged friendships with Cuban musicians, artists, and other expatriates. Tales of him organizing impromptu parties, challenging locals to card games, and even playing the piano at the bar highlight his ability to turn every night into a story worth telling.

For many, Errol Flynn Bacardi Club Cuba symbolizes the perfect intersection of Hollywood allure and Cuban culture. Flynn wasn’t just a visitor; he became part of the local scene, bridging the gap between the film industry’s elite and the vibrant energy of Havana’s streets.

The Culture of Havana in Flynn’s Era

Understanding Flynn’s attachment to the Bacardi Club requires a broader look at Havana in the 1940s. The city was a hub of creativity, music, and nightlife, attracting Americans escaping wartime restrictions and seeking adventure.

Havana’s nightlife was a tapestry of big band music, salsa rhythms, and the intoxicating scent of cigars and rum. Clubs like Bacardi offered an elegant yet spirited venue where social norms could be bent, and extravagance was expected. For Errol Flynn, whose life was already filled with thrill and indulgence, the city and its club scene provided a natural playground.
